Waterford to host its first Pride March in more than a decade!

There’s something for everyone with music, film, seminars, and cabaret, and all activities before 9 p.m. are absolutely free! The return of a Community Pride March to Waterford City is a highlight this year.

On the return of Pride to the streets of Waterford, Pride of the Déise’s Secretary Sasha Terfous said “For years, many of us had to venture to a lot of the bigger cities since there wasn’t something on here, now we have a full Pride weekend here in Waterford and that’s fantastic. Having Pride on our own doorstep is incredibly positive”.

“Pride is a space to celebrate the vibrancy and diversity of the local community and reflect on the progress we have made together, while also responding to some of the hate and discrimination faced recently with visibility and inclusion”

Pride of the Déise Chair Cam Lyttle. 

In 2021, a series of incidents occurred in Waterford, including the removal and burning of pride flags as well as the promotion of’straight pride’ in the city. “I think locally people were shocked” said Cam “It’s not representative of the City, and Pride gives us an opportunity to show that”

From Friday, June 3rd through Monday, June 6th, the Pride of the Déise celebration will take place over four days during the June Bank Holiday weekend. More information can be found at prideofthedeise.ie.
